I briefly looked at jail-breaking a Kindle when I discovered it had ads on the lock screen! ๐ก
https://battlepenguin.com/tech/kobo-kindle-pocketbook-a-tale-of-three-e-readers/
..but I didn't want to mess with or support that, so I ended up returning it to BestBuy and just getting a Pocketbook instead. I thought about getting something open source and using KOReader, but I don't really like KOReader's UI and the whole notes/page sync situation with it was .. less than optimal.
This does seem interesting though. I've found Tailscale super confusing though and it's easier for me just to setup Wireguard and iptables rules manually, but I could see this being the right step for owners of old Kindle's that don't want to be tied to Amazon garbage.
